Brief summary
Escitalopram will be given to a panel of 16 healthy subject for 9 days. On the ninth day a single dose of tramadol is administered to the subjects and pharmacokinetic(PK) and pharmacodynamic(PD) measurements are done for the next 24 hours. It is stated that escitalopram is only a weak inhibitor of CYP2D6 and therefore no effect is seen in Pk or PK of tramadol
Interventions
10 mg escitalopram for 3 days 20 mg escitalopram for 6 days 150 mg tramadol as a single dose on day 9
placebo identical for 10 mg/ 20 mg escitalopram and 150 mg tramadol
9 days of placebo equivalent to 10 / 20 mg escitalopram, one single dose of 150 mg tramadol on day 9
